Happy Family (Ruth’s SOLS)

Tonight was just us. No getting ready for something. No running to someplace. No expecting visitors. Just us. Hannah and I made mint brownies. Sam and Stephanie played puppy sale. Andy read the mail. We went for a bike ride. After dinner we lingered at the table. Talking, laughing, breathing in and breathing out. We… Continue reading Happy Family (Ruth’s SOLS)

I Don’t Wanna Blog Tonight (Ruth’s SOLS)

I'm tired. Don't want to open my computer. So sore. Itching to write some fiction instead. I blog anyway. Because I know writers write when they don't feel like it. I know writers write every day. I know writers have tenacity. I want to be a writer.

Kindergarten Roundup (Ruth’s SOLS)

Tonight I took the little guy to kindergarten roundup. Unfortunately we spent most of our time in long lines. The thing is, I couldn't help but stand beside him in awe. He practiced patient waiting. He read a book. He drew a picture. He talked to the people around us. He smiled and smiled and… Continue reading Kindergarten Roundup (Ruth’s SOLS)

Words that are Speaking to Me

Cyd Moore shared this quote, which is on her office door. It speaks to me. Art is, after all, only a trace -- like a footprint which shows that one has walked bravely and in great happiness. --- Robert Henri
